“…The total density of co caine binding sites related to DA transporter sites in the caudate of primates was estimated as 340 nM with eH]cocaine (Madras et a!., 1989a), 459 nM with [ 3 H]CFT (Madras et a!., 1989b), and 478 nM with e 2 5 I]f3-CIT (Laruelle et a!., 1994c). Using the latter value, a BP of 462 would be compatible with an average affinity of 1.0 nM, a value in accordance with the in vitro IC 5 0 of e 2 5 I][3-CIT for the DA transporter (1.6 nM) measured in primate striatum (Neumeyer et aI., 1991).…”

“…[ 123 I]-b-CIT was synthesized according to the method of Neumeyer et al (1991) with several modifications described earlier (Brücke et al, 1993). After blockade of thyroid uptake with 600 mg sodium perchlorate orally 30 min before tracer application, subjects received a mean dose of 131 MBq (717 SD; 3.5 mCi70.4 SD) [ 123 I]-b-CIT intravenously as a single bolus.…”

“…To date the most important tracer used with SPET for imaging the dopamine transporter is 123 I-labelled 2b-carbomethoxy-3b-(4-iodophenyl)tropane (b-CIT) (Innis et al 1991;Neumeyer et al 1991). It has been used in several studies to observe the changes in the density of dopamine transporter in human brain (Innis et al 1993;Brücke et al 1993;Kuikka et al 1993;Tiihonen et al 1995).…”
